Decisions made on paper cost nothing to change

The most expensive thing in construction is a decision made late. Moving a door on a drawing takes a minute. Moving it after the header is set takes a day and a new panel run. Discovering at inspection that the setback is wrong can mean moving a building.

Planning is where we spend disproportionate effort, because it is the only stage where changes are free. That means working out the use, the clearances, the loads, the site constraints and the permit path before anyone prices material.

  • Use worked out in detail

    What goes in it, how it moves in and out, and what it might become in ten years.

  • Loads established from the code tables

    Ground snow load from the state table for your county, wind from ASCE 7, not from a supplier's default.

  • Site constraints mapped

    Setbacks, watercourse and shoreland rules, floodplain, utilities, drainage and access.

  • Permit path identified

    City, township or county, plus State Fire Marshal review where the occupancy calls for it.

The permitting picture around Fargo is genuinely confusing and it catches people out regularly. Inside a city, that city permits and inspects. Within a city's extraterritorial area, the city usually still has a say. In unincorporated Cass County, the township zoning ordinance governs setbacks and land use, with Cass County Planning providing support and handling floodplain administration for jurisdictions outside the NFIP.

Across the river, Clay County is different again: over 90 percent of the county is zoned Agricultural General, there is an Urban Expansion district extending roughly two miles around Moorhead and Dilworth, and the incorporated cities run their own permitting.

Four planning decisions with the longest reach

Each one constrains everything that follows it.

  1. Where on the site the building sits

    Setbacks, drainage, prevailing wind, approach angle and future expansion all pull in different directions. Getting the position right is worth more than any other single design decision.

  2. The eave height

    It drives column length, bracing, wall area, door options and cost. It is also the dimension people most often wish they had increased, and the one that cannot be changed afterwards.

  3. Whether concrete is in the scope

    A slab changes the column base detail, the wall height relationship to finished floor, and often the build sequence. Deciding later is possible but never free.

  4. What the building might become

    A shed that later becomes a shop needs a bigger service. A shop that later becomes a barndominium needs a very different envelope. Designing for the plausible next use costs little now.

What goes wrong, and what we do instead

Planning failures and what they cost.
What goes wrongWhat it causesWhat we do instead
Setback checked against the county rather than the townshipIn unincorporated Cass County the township ordinance governs. Getting this wrong can mean relocating a building.Township identified and its ordinance checked directly, with Cass County Planning consulted where it is unclear.
Snow load taken from a national map rather than the state tableNorth Dakota replaces the generic IBC snow provisions with a county table. Using the wrong figure means the wrong trusses.Ground snow load taken from the North Dakota county table, or Minnesota Rules 1303.1700 on the Clay County side.
Building positioned without checking spring drainageMeltwater ponds against the building every April on ground this flat.Site walked and the drainage route established before the position is fixed, with the pad raised accordingly.

Zoning approval and building approval are two different things

This trips people up constantly. Zoning tells you whether a building of that type, size and position is permitted on that parcel. The building permit tells you whether the design meets the code. An agricultural building can be exempt from the state building code under NDCC 54-21.3-03 and still be entirely subject to township setbacks, watercourse setbacks and floodplain rules. Being exempt from one is not being exempt from the other.

Do I need engineered drawings for a pole barn?

For anything commercial, anything containing living space, or anything the local jurisdiction asks for, yes. For a straightforward agricultural building on exempt land, sometimes not, but the trusses will still come with engineered drawings and we would still want a designed foundation.

Who issues my permit, the city or the county?

It depends on where the parcel is. Inside city limits, the city. Within a city's extraterritorial area, usually the city. In unincorporated Cass County, the township ordinance governs and Cass County Planning supports it. In rural Clay County, the county Planning Office at 218-299-5005 handles it, while the incorporated cities run their own.

What snow load will my building be designed for?

Cass County's ground snow load is 40 psf under the North Dakota county table. Clay County, Minnesota is 50 psf under Minnesota Rules 1303.1700. The roof snow load is then calculated from that under ASCE 7, with drift and unbalanced cases checked. Crossing the river genuinely changes the design.

Do I need a survey?

Sometimes, and less often than people fear. Where the building sits comfortably within the setbacks and the boundaries are obvious on the ground, existing documentation is usually enough. Where it sits close to a line, near a watercourse, or on a parcel whose boundaries are genuinely unclear, a survey is far cheaper than being told to move a finished building.

Can design start before the permit position is settled?

It can, and we would rather it did not. Setbacks, height limits, accessory building size caps, watercourse disturbance zones and floodplain elevations all constrain the design, and finding out about one of them after a layout has been costed means doing the work twice. Establishing the jurisdiction and its rules is genuinely the first task, not an administrative afterthought.
